GBF075440211 is the International Standard Recording Code (ISRC) for the recording “Der Rosenkavalier: Act I. "Mein lieber Hippolyte"” by Peter Klein, Maria Reining, Hilde Rössel-Majdan, Ludwig Weber, Wiener Philharmoniker, Erich Kleiber, released 2000-01-01. ISRCs are 12-character ISO 3901 identifiers that uniquely tag a specific sound recording — different masters, remixes, and live versions each receive a distinct ISRC.
